Programme Overview

The Professional Certificate in Biomedical Research Computing Skills is a comprehensive programme designed for researchers, scientists, and professionals who aim to enhance their computational capabilities in the realm of biomedical research. This programme equips participants with a robust foundation in data management, statistical analysis, and the use of advanced computational tools specifically tailored for biomedical datasets. It is ideal for individuals seeking to integrate cutting-edge computational methods into their research workflows or for those transitioning into research roles that require strong computational skills.

Throughout the programme, learners will develop essential skills in programming languages such as Python and R, and will gain proficiency in using data analysis software and bioinformatics tools. They will also learn to handle large-scale biomedical datasets, conduct sophisticated data analysis, and interpret complex results effectively. The programme emphasizes practical application, ensuring that participants can apply their knowledge to real-world biomedical research challenges.

Topics Covered

  1. Data Management and Organization: Introduces strategies for effective data handling and storage.: Programming Fundamentals: Teaches basic programming concepts and syntax.
  2. Statistical Analysis: Provides skills in applying statistical methods to research data.: Data Visualization: Focuses on creating clear and informative visual representations of data.
  3. High-Performance Computing: Discusses the use of computational resources for large-scale data processing.: Bioinformatics Tools and Techniques: Covers software and algorithms for analyzing biological data.
